Vlhošť

Vlhošť (German: Wilschtberg) is a mountain and nature reserve in the Ralsko Uplands in the Liberec Region of the Czech Republic.

The mountain is located in the municipal territory of Blíževedly, about 10 kilometres (6 mi) southwest of Česká Lípa.

The area is formed by sandstone from which Tertiary volcanic peaks rise.

[2] The nature reserve was established on 2 February 1998 on an area of 82.23 ha (203.2 acres).

[1] Among the rare plants, the scaly male fern and chickweed-wintergreen grow in the beech forests.
